Emily was first diagnosed in 2007, she suffers from lymphatic and pulmonary sarcoidosis. She thought that at the age of 24 she would be bed ridden. With only having enough energy for 2-3 hours a day she thought her life was over. Yet she took her illness as an opportunity to change her life. Emily enrolled herself in online classes. She took one class at a time and it gave her the strength to see beyond just taking twelve different types of medications and  going to the doctor, it validated her life. After six years she had a Masters of Science in Nutrition.

She lives by an inspiring message of; “We so often see our disease and management as one BIG problem to solve… but if we take it one day at a time, heck, some days one hour at a time. We can persist and proceed beyond just being a “diagnosis.” We are so much more than a disease label.
